2. Top Camping Apps to Download in 2025

2025 promises to be a year packed with innovative camping apps that offer powerful features for every type of camper. From seamless campsite reservations to real-time weather updates, these apps cover all the essential aspects of your journey. Here are the top camping apps you should download:

  • AllTrails: Perfect for hikers, AllTrails allows you to explore over 100,000 trails worldwide. You can filter trails by difficulty, length, and location to suit your specific needs.
  • Campendium: This app offers detailed information about over 25,000 campsites in the U.S. with reviews, photos, and descriptions, ensuring that you find the perfect spot for your trip.
  • iOverlander: A fantastic app for RV travelers, iOverlander provides information on campsites, parking, and services like water and dump stations.
  • Komoot: Known for its route planning and navigation features, Komoot is a great app for planning and navigating biking, hiking, and running routes.
  • Gaia GPS: This is a must-have for serious outdoor adventurers. Gaia GPS provides detailed maps, offline navigation, and a variety of trail data that’s perfect for backcountry exploration.

For a stress-free camping experience, being able to navigate with ease and secure a campsite in advance is key. These apps will help you do just that:

  • ReserveAmerica: This app allows you to book campsites across state and national parks in the U.S. It’s user-friendly and perfect for securing reservations during peak seasons.
  • Campify: Offering a mix of booking and navigation features, Campify is ideal for those looking to camp in more remote areas. It provides directions to lesser-known spots and allows you to book your campsite instantly.
  • ParkMobile: A must-have app for those planning to visit national and state parks, ParkMobile allows you to reserve parking spots and campsites right from your phone, saving time and ensuring your spot is guaranteed.

4. Apps That Enhance Your Camping Community and Sharing

Camping can be a solitary or communal experience, and the following apps are designed to connect you with fellow campers and enhance your outdoor community:

  • Meetup: While not exclusive to camping, Meetup allows outdoor enthusiasts to connect with like-minded individuals for group hikes, camping trips, and other outdoor activities.
  • Camping with Dogs: For pet owners who love camping, this app helps you find dog-friendly campsites and gives tips for camping with your furry friends.
  • CampingFriends: This app allows you to connect with other campers, share photos, exchange tips, and even plan camping trips together. It’s a great way to foster a sense of community while on the road.
